The Influence of Groundwater Desalination by Modified Active Carbon/Bentonite on Its Application in Agriculture

Abstract

It cannot be denied the importance of groundwater (Gw) as a source for irrigation. It is considered the only source of water in some locations such as newly reclaimed lands. However, the groundwater quality could be affected by salinity or heavy metals because of human activities or natural reasons. Thence, groundwater desalination comes to above as a part of the solution. In this study, the modified active carbon by inorganic iron polymer (Fex(OH)y) (Fe-AC) and bentonite (Ben) were used in groundwater desalination. The treatment process of 2 liters of groundwater was carried out by using a fixed-bed column where the flow rate was 120 mL/hour for each 20 grams sorbent. The results showed that the EC value of groundwater (2.54 dS/m) was reduced to 1.12 dS/m for treated groundwater (TGw) by Fe-AC/Ben mixture. Furthermore, the effect of irrigation by Gw and TGw was tested on the Faba bean and soil properties. The vegetative characters were significantly affected by irrigation by saline Gw while plant characters were much better after irrigation with TGw as well as soil chemical properties. Accordingly, the desalination of groundwater by Fe-AC/Ben mixture considers an effective and economic method that can be applied to reduce groundwater salinity and its impact on soil and crop.
